MySQL binary installation method Download mysql https://dev.mysql.com/downloads/mysql/ 1. Unzip the package tar xf mysql-5.7.24-linux-glibc2.12-x86_64.tar.gz 2. Actual production environment mv mysql-5.7.24-linux-glibc2.12-x86_64 /usr/local/mysql5.7 a. Add a new Mysql user group groupadd mysql b. Add new users opt]# useradd -r -g mysql mysql C. Give mysql directory permissions chown -R mysql:mysql mysql5.7 3. Go to the directory where the environment is initialized Cd /home/usr/local/mysql5.6/ mkdir data mkdir log chown -R mysql:mysql mysql5.7 4. Initialize data and specify installation directory and data directory ./bin/mysqld --initialize --user=mysql --basedir=/usr/local/mysql5.7/ --datadir=/usr/local/mysql5.7/data/ 6 Copy the startup file cp mysql.server /etc/init.d/mysqld chmod +x /etc/init.d/mysqld 7. Modify the startup path vi /etc/init.d/mysqld basedir= /usr/local/mysql5.7 datadir= /usr/local/mysql5.7/data 8. Add environment variables (add at the bottom) l vi /etc/profile export MYSQL_HOME=" /usr/local/mysql5.7" export PATH="$PATH:$MYSQL_HOME/bin" 9. Refresh the configuration file source /etc/profile Modify the configuration file vi /etc/my.cnf [client] port=3306 [mysqld] basedir=/usr/local/mysql5.7 datadir=/usr/local/mysql5.7/data #socket=/usr/local/mysql5.7/mysql.sock socket=/tmp/mysql.sock user=mysql #skip-grant-tables # Disabling symbolic-links is recommended to prevent assorted security risks symbolic-links=0 # Settings user and group are ignored when systemd is used. # If you need to run mysqld under a different user or group, # customize your systemd unit file for mariadb according to the # instructions in http://fedoraproject.org/wiki/Systemd [mysqld_safe] log-error=/usr/local/mysql5.7/log/mysqld.log pid-file=/usr/local/mysql5.7/data/mysqld.pid # # include all files from the config directory # !includedir /etc/my.cnf.d 11. Add automatic start chkconfig --add mysqld chkconfig mysqld on 12. Start mysqld service mysqld start netstat -anpt 13. Change the password (there is a password when the password is initialized) 2018-11-02T02:07:44.574468Z 1 [Note] A temporary password is generated for root@localhost: lXyB0%fi#9-S (this is the password) mysql> help contents ERROR 1820 (HY000): You must reset your password using ALTER USER statement before executing this statement. mysql> help contents ERROR 1820 (HY000): You must reset your password using ALTER USER statement before executing this statement. mysql> show databases; ERROR 1820 (HY000): You must reset your password using ALTER USER statement before executing this statement. Solution 1. Change user password mysql> alter user 'root'@'localhost' identified by 'youpassword'; or mysql> set password=password("youpassword"); 2. Refresh permissions mysql> flush privileges; mysql> help contents Summarize The above is the method of installing mysql5.7.24 binary version on Centos 7 introduced by the editor.
